    Abstract: The present invention provides a live time-shift system based on the P2P technology and a method thereof. The system includes a coding server, a live server and a control server arranged at a server end. The method includes: splitting, by the coding server, a received live video data stream into fixed-size live video packets; and then adding live channel information and time information to each of the live video packets; issuing the coded live video packets to the live server, and sending current control information to the control server; continuously obtaining, by the live server, the live video packets from the coding server; upon requesting viewing of the video data, first sending, by the client, a video request to the control server; returning, by the control server, storage information of the video data to the client, and obtaining, by the client, the video data through an established data link.

  • Publication number: 20090240794
    Abstract: An embodiment of the present invention provides a method of server energy conservation in networks, comprising integrating a layer-2 service discovery proxy with an access point (AP) in the network, wherein the AP advertises the services on behalf of servers in the network to enable the servers to go to a low power state and conserve energy.
